#980da5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#980da5 is composed of 59.6% red, 5.1% green and 64.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.9% cyan, 92.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 294.9 degrees, a saturation of 85.4% and a lightness of 34.9%. #980da5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1aff with #31004b.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

#980da5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#980da5 has RGB values of R:152, G:13, B:165 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0.92, Y:0,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 9964965.
